NU, Adamson split points to open UAAP football season

Mike Arbela scored the first goal in UAAP Season 81, but NU are forced to split points against Adamson. Denver Lachica/Dugout Philippines (file)
By Kevin Estrada

National U and Adamson drew 1-1 to kick off the new season of the UAAP Football Tournament this Sunday morning at the FEU-Diliman pitch.

The season hosts are looked for all three points but a late penalty by the Soaring Falcons got them the first points since Season 79  where they pulled off a shocker against La Salle.

Mike Arbela put the Bulldogs ahead in the 79th minute, but Adamson get a penalty reprieve for a pen handball seven minutes later.

Jackson Ramos made no mistake from twelve yards to ensure their first result with new boss Arvin Soliman, since Ejike Ugwoke's second half strike upset the much heralded Green Booters nearly two years ago.

That draw ended their 25-match losing run by the Falcons since that aforementioned win.
